Stored Cross-Site Scripting in IP Phone WebUI

Vulnerability report for CVE-2026-5922, including description, CVSS score, EPSS score, affected products, exploitability, helpful resources, and attack-flow context.

Publication date: 2026-07-08

Last updated on: 2026-07-08

Assigner: HP Inc.

Description

The IP phone might use malicious input stored in configuration parameters and render it as content for the WebUI’s webpage.

CWE ID Description
CWE-79 The product does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es user-controllable input before it is placed in output that is used as a web page that is served to other users.

Executive Summary

This vulnerability involves an IP phone that may use malicious input stored in its configuration parameters and then render that input as content on the WebUI's webpage.

Impact Analysis

The vulnerability could allow an attacker to inject malicious content into the WebUI of the IP phone by exploiting the way configuration parameters are handled. This may lead to potential security risks such as unauthorized actions or exposure of sensitive information through the WebUI.
